Frozen Yogurt Bites with Berries

  • Total Time: 130 minutes
  • Yield: 12 bites 1x

Ingredients

  • 1 cup yogurt (plain or flavored)
  • 1 cup mixed berries (fresh or frozen)
  • 1 tablespoon honey or maple syrup (optional)
  • Silicone mold or ice cube tray

Instructions

  1. In a mixing bowl, combine the yogurt and honey (if using).
  2. Add the mixed berries to the yogurt and gently stir to combine.
  3. Spoon the mixture into a silicone mold or ice cube tray, filling each cavity.
  4. Freeze for at least 120 minutes or until solid.
  5. Once frozen, pop the yogurt bites out of the mold and enjoy!

Notes

Store in an airtight container in the freezer for up to 2 months. You can customize with your favorite flavors and ingredients.
